The Jays made a minor trade late last night. They picked up right-handed pitcher Joel Kuhnel from the Astros for cash. He’s been optioned to Buffalo.
He’s 29, a big guy, 6’5”, 290. He’s pitched 77 games in the MLB with a 6.30 ERA but a 4.53 FiP. In 85.2 innings, he has 24 walks and 72 strikeouts. In his 87.1 innings in Triple-A, he has a 4.84 ERA with 27 walks and 67 strikeouts.
Kuhnel throws a hard fastball in the mid-90s and has touched 100 in the past. And he throws a cutter, spiller and slider.
He’s an arm, and we really need some help with the pen.

Keegan Matheson has a story on Bo Bichette’s frustrations at the start of his season. I often hear people say that player x doesn’t care, which I find funny. Of course, they care.
“I wouldn’t say it gets any easier,” Bichette said. “Obviously, you saw me today, there’s frustration not just from my performance but how the team is performing, too. The only difference is that I’m not worried about it in the long term, but it doesn’t get any easier day to day.”
I agree with him about not being worried in the long term, but I would love to see him square up a ball three or four times. I sometimes wonder if he will be the type of player who won’t age well. I think he relies on great reflexes. If he doesn’t learn to control the strike zone, I know how well he will play when the reflexes slow.
